This file lists incompatible changes and additional/new features made to mutt. Please read this file carefully when upgrading your installation. The description of changes are intentionally brief. For a more detailed explanation of features, please refer to the manual at http://www.mutt.org/doc/manual/ The keys used are: !: modified feature, -: deleted feature, +: new feature 1.12.0 (unreleased) ! $ssl_use_tlsv1 and ssl_use_tlsv1_1 now default to unset. 1.11.4 (2019-03-13): ! Bug fix release. 1.11.3 (2019-02-01): ! Bug fix release. 1.11.2 (2019-01-07): ! Bug fix release. 1.11.1 (2018-12-01): ! Bug fix release. ! IMAP retrieves the Sender header by default. It doesn't need to be added to $imap_headers. 1.11.0 (2018-11-25): + inotify is used for local mailbox monitoring on Linux. Configuration flag --disable-filemonitor turns this off. + OAUTHBEARER support for IMAP, SMTP and POP via $imap_oauth_refresh_command, $smtp_oauth_refresh_command, and $pop_oauth_refresh_command. ! $pgp_timeout and $smime_timeout support 32-bit numbers. + manually updates mailbox statistics, the same way $mail_check_stats does when set. ! Thread limited views, e.g. ~(pattern), now show new mail as it arrives. ! Command line argument -z and -Z options also work for IMAP mailboxes. + $imap_condstore and $imap_qresync enable IMAP CONDSTORE and QRESYNC support, respectively. QRESYNC should provide much faster mailbox opening. ! $abort_noattach skips quoted lines (as defined by $quote_regexp and $smileys). ! Initial IMAP header downloading can be aborted with ctrl-c. + composes a message to the sender of the selected message, in the index or attachment menu. ! Address book queries ($query_format) now support multibyte characters. + Finnish translation. ! pgpring has been renamed to mutt_pgpring. ! Certificate prompts show sha-256 instead of md5 fingerprints. ! Non-threaded $sort_aux "reverse-" settings now work properly. + The manual can be generated and installed in GNU Info format. + index-format-hook and the new %@name@ expando for $index_format enable dynamic index formats using pattern matching against the current message. This can be used, for example, to format dates based on the age of the message. ! Relative date matching allows hour, minute, and second units: HMS. 1.10.1 (2018-07-16): ! Bug fix release. + $pgp_check_gpg_decrypt_status_fd, when set (the default), checks GnuPG status fd output more thoroughly for spooofed encrypted messages. Please see contrib/gpg.rc for suggested values. 1.10.0 (2018-05-19): ! $reply_self is now respected for group-reply, even with $metoo unset. ! Enabled $imap_poll_timeout when $imap_idle is set. ! Added %R (number of read messages) expando for $status_format. + When $change_folder_next is set, the function mailbox suggestion will start at the next folder in your "mailboxes" list, instead of starting at the first folder in the list. + $new_mail_command specifies a command to run after a new message is received. + $pgp_default_key specifies the default key-pair to use for PGP operations. It will be used for both encryption and signing (unless $pgp_sign_as is set). See contrib/gpg.rc. ! $smime_default_key now specifies the default key-pair to use for both encryption and signing S/MIME operations. See contrib/smime.rc. + $smime_sign_as can be used to specify a sign-only key-pair for S/MIME operations. - $pgp_self_encrypt_as is now deprecated, and is an alias for $pgp_default_key. $smime_self_encrypt_as is also deprecated, and is an alias for $smime_default_key. ! $pgp_self_encrypt and $smime_self_encrypt now default to set. This makes setting $pgp_default_key or $smime_default_key all that is required to enable self-encryption (for both classic and GPGME mode). + The function (default: ^R) will search history based on the text currently typed in. That is, type the search string first, then hit ^R. + The $abort_noattach quadoption controls whether to abort sending a message that matches $abort_noattach_regexp and has no attachments. + Mutt can now be configured --with-idn2. This requires the libidn1 compatibility layer present in libidn2 v2.0.0 or greater. + Unsetting $browser_abbreviate_mailboxes turns off '=' and '~' shortcuts for mailbox names in the browser mailbox list. ! $sort_browser now has 'count' and 'unread' options. + will display the last $error_history count of error/informational messages generated. + The ~M pattern matches content-type headers. Note that this pattern may be slow because it reads each message in. + The "echo" command can be used to display a message, for instance when running a macro or sourcing a file. 1.9.5 (2018-04-14): !
